On the other side of the spectrum lies the world of digital product creation, where the same principles of discipline and strategic planning apply. For those venturing into the creation of digital products, starting small is crucial. Rather than aiming for a monumental project, aspiring creators are encouraged to develop focused, manageable products—like a concise 50-page guide instead of a sprawling e-book or a mini-course that teaches a specific skill in under two hours. This approach not only mitigates the intimidation often associated with large projects but also increases the likelihood of completing and launching them successfully.
Both fitness and digital creation share a common thread: clarity of purpose. In fitness, understanding the goal—whether it’s building muscle, enhancing endurance, or improving flexibility—is essential for devising an effective training regimen. Similarly, in digital product creation, the transformation your product offers must be crystal clear to potential customers. Aspiring creators should ask themselves critical questions: What problem does this product solve? What challenge does it help people overcome? What outcome can users expect? This clarity can make the difference between a product that resonates and one that falls flat.
To bridge the gap between these two seemingly distinct domains, consider the tools and strategies that can facilitate success in both areas. In fitness, using a variety of activities—from Pilates to strength training—can enhance overall physical performance. In digital creation, leveraging tools like Loom for video lessons, Canva for design work, and platforms like Thinkific for hosting courses can streamline the creation process. The integration of technology not only boosts efficiency but also allows for greater creativity and engagement with audiences.
